Veri güvenliği, dijital dünyada her geçen gün daha kritik hale geliyor. Çevrim içi işlemler, kişisel bilgiler ve ticari veriler, kötü niyetli saldırganlar için bir hedef haline gelmiş durumda. Birçok şirket, bu verilerin güvenliğini sağlamak adına farklı teknolojilere yatırım yapıyor. Ancak günümüzde öne çıkan teknolojilerden biri, blockchain'dir. Blockchain, sadece kripto paralarla değil, aynı zamanda veritabanı şifreleme konusunda da devrim yaratma potansiyeline sahiptir. Peki, blockchain ile veritabanı şifrelemesi nasıl yapılır?
Blockchain Teknolojisinin Gücü
Blockchain, basitçe anlatmak gerekirse, merkeziyetsiz bir yapı sunar. Herhangi bir merkezî otoriteye bağlı olmayan, her bir kaydın şifrelenmiş şekilde saklandığı bu yapıda veriler, sürekli olarak birbirine bağlanır ve değiştirilemez bir şekilde muhafaza edilir. Bu da onu veri güvenliği açısından son derece güçlü bir sistem yapar. Blockchain'deki her blok, önceki bloğa bağlanan, şifrelenmiş veriler içerir. Bu yapının en büyük avantajı, verilerin şifrelenmesi ve değiştirilemez hale gelmesidir.
Veritabanı Şifreleme ve Blockchain
Peki, blockchain veritabanı şifrelemesinde nasıl bir rol oynar? Veritabanı şifrelemesi, verilerin yalnızca yetkili kişiler tarafından erişilebilir olmasını sağlar. Blockchain ile entegre edilen veritabanı şifreleme teknikleri, verileri değiştirilemez hale getirir ve her işlem kaydının takibini sağlar.
Bir blockchain veritabanı şifreleme sistemi kurmak için şu adımları izleyebilirsiniz:
# 1. Blockchain Altyapısını Seçmek
Blockchain tabanlı şifreleme yapısına geçmeden önce, kullanılacak blockchain altyapısını seçmek önemlidir. Örneğin, Ethereum veya Hyperledger gibi açık kaynaklı blockchain platformları kullanılabilir. Bu platformlar, veritabanı şifreleme için güçlü altyapılar sunar.
# 2. Veri Entegrasyonu
Veritabanınızda bulunan verileri blockchain ağına entegre etmek için akıllı sözleşmeler (smart contracts) kullanabilirsiniz. Akıllı sözleşmeler, verilerin doğru şekilde şifrelenmesini ve yalnızca yetkili kullanıcılar tarafından erişilmesini sağlar.
# 3. Şifreleme Algoritmalarını Kullanmak
Blockchain ile veri şifrelemesi yaparken, asimetrik şifreleme algoritmaları (örneğin, RSA) kullanmak gereklidir. Bu algoritmalar, verilerin şifreli şekilde saklanmasını sağlar ve yalnızca doğru anahtara sahip kullanıcıların verilere erişebilmesini mümkün kılar.
# 4. Düzenli Denetimler Yapmak
Blockchain tabanlı şifreleme sistemleri kurulduktan sonra, verilerin güvenliği için düzenli denetimler yapmak önemlidir. Şüpheli aktiviteleri tespit etmek ve güvenlik açıklarını kapatmak için sürekli izleme sağlanmalıdır.
Blockchain ile Veri Güvenliği: Neden Önemli?
Günümüzde her bir dijital veri, bir potansiyel hedef oluşturuyor. İster finansal bilgiler, ister kişisel veriler olsun, bu verilerin güvenliği kritik önem taşıyor. Blockchain teknolojisi, merkeziyetsiz yapısı sayesinde, verilerin tek bir noktada toplanmaması ve tek bir otoriteye bağlı olmaması gibi avantajlar sunar. Bu da kötü niyetli kişilerin verileri manipüle etmesini veya erişmesini son derece zorlaştırır.
Ayrıca, blockchain’in sağladığı şeffaflık özelliği, her işlem kaydının açık ve denetlenebilir olmasını sağlar. Bu, veri güvenliği sağlanırken aynı zamanda izlenebilirlik de sunar. Yani verilerinizi güvende tutarken, aynı zamanda bir izleme kaydınız da olacaktır.
Sonuç
Veri güvenliği, her işletme ve birey için öncelikli olmalıdır. Blockchain teknolojisi, veritabanı şifrelemesinde devrim niteliğinde bir çözüm sunuyor. Verilerinizi korumak için blockchain altyapısına yatırım yapmak, dijital güvenliğinizi en üst düzeye çıkarabilir. Bu teknolojiyle birlikte, veri şifrelemesi bir adım daha güvenli ve izlenebilir bir hale geliyor. Eğer siz de verilerinizi güvence altına almak istiyorsanız, blockchain'i göz önünde bulundurmalısınız.
---